A Static Waste Compactor for Efficient Debris Reduction

In today's environmentally conscious world, reducing waste is crucial. One innovative solution to this challenge is the adoption of static waste compactors. These reliable machines offer substantial reduction in garbage capacity, making them suitable for a variety of of applications.

Harnessing a compressing mechanism, static compactors effectively reduce the bulk of waste materials, thereby reducing the frequency of waste collection and disposal trips.

Harnessing Compaction : How Static Compactors Enhance Waste Handling

In the realm of waste management, efficiency is paramount. Static compactors emerge as powerful assets for streamlining this operation. These robust machines exert immense weight to shrink the size of waste materials, thereby enhancing storage capacity and transportation efficiency.

The effect of compaction is substantial. By densefying waste, static compactors create more compact loads, allowing through increased transportation quantities. This translates to reduced trips to landfills or recycling facilities, ultimately lowering operational costs and environmental impact.

  • Furthermore, static compactors contribute to improved hygiene by minimizing the spread of odors and pests.
